Debut day for Chante's film

THE premier of a short film by a young Thurrock woman will take place at the Thameside Theatre in Grays today (Saturday, 10 June).

Chante Adjei's film - "How we live," will be shown at the theatre, in an event sponsored by the Riverside Community Partnership and followed by a question and answer session with the director.
